SummaryI grew up 'spiritual but not religious,' mixing yoga, meditation and chakras with 'love & light.' Demonic attacks—sleep paralysis and a violent assault—drove me to cry out to Jesus. He rescued me instantly, ending the fear and giving me peace. Now I share how New-Age deception crumbles before Christ’s truth and invite everyone to seek Him.
